Every family has their favorite holiday movie—but what’s the most-watched festive flick in Michigan?

We used Preply.com to find out how many times 115 of the highest-rated, highest-grossing holiday movies of all time were searched in each state last winter. Here’s what we learned:

America loves Home AloneThe Grinch (2018), and Elf.
Other top picks racking up the views nationwide include Frosty the Snowman and A Christmas Story, as well as darker movies like Krampus and Edward Scissorhands. Newer films like Happiest Season (2020) and Klaus (2019) also made the list.

Michigan’s smiling (smiling’s our favorite) for Elf...and we’re not alone. 
Elf was #1 in 10 states, while The Polar Express was the top choice in nine.

Favorites differ by region.
Southern states favor The Polar Express, the west likes The Nightmare Before Christmas, the northeast likes Home Alone, and Elf is tops in the midwest.

Home Alone is the most popular holiday film for English-speaking countries outside of the US.
The 1990 comedy is #1 in India, Pakistan, Nigeria, Philippines, Canada, and Australia. Love Actually was the second most popular, as the favorite in the UK (no surprise), Italy, and France.
